St. Julian's Vodka from Grapes represents a distinctive approach to American vodka production, utilizing grapes grown on the distillery's own Michigan estate rather than the grain-based tradition that dominates the category. The brand has earned recognition for its innovative spirit, winning a Double Gold at the Taster's Guild International competition. The five-fold distillation and filtration process creates a vodka with a notably smooth character and crisp finish, distinguishing it from conventional grain vodkas. This grape-based approach draws inspiration from European wine-making traditions while establishing a uniquely American craft spirit. The vodka is versatile, equally suited to neat sipping, serving over ice, or mixing in cocktails, making it accessible to both premium vodka enthusiasts and casual consumers seeking something beyond standard offerings.
Five-times distilled using estate-grown Michigan grapes in column stills, with multi-stage filtration to achieve exceptional clarity and smoothness. The grape base imparts subtle fruit characteristics while maintaining the neutral spirit profile expected of vodka.
